COMMENTS
  • Brew to Brew is a really fun race! Or at least it has the potential to be. 
    • Pro's
      • 1. Everyone's attitude is really great! People are very positive at this event.
      • 2. It is a great cause. 
      • 3. You feel very accomplished when you are finished!  
    • Con's
      • 1. There are no "goodiebags" or perks to running the race other than having done it. You don't get a tshirt or sticker or anything. The race fee is fairly inexpensive ($25 plus a $10 donation to the cystic fibrosis foundation) but other races that cost that much give you at least a tshirt. There are tshirts available but you have to pay extra for them. Because the aid stations are designated for solo runners only and there is no post race food you wonder what your race entry fee goes to? 
      • 2. The post race food is nonexistent unless you want to pay for it. You would think with the variety of sponsors and number of people running the race they would at least have bananas or bagels post race. 
      • 3. The finish line was anticlimactic. It was crowded and unorganized. Teams just ran 44 miles, let's pick up the excitement a little!! 
      • 4. The course info for the cars was really poor! We got lost a couple times trying to follow the hand drawn maps. They provided google maps on the website but without printing them out/using a smart phone you wouldn't have access to them. I think they could have marked the drive and run course better.
